As noted, white balance and focus is a problem. It doesn't look like you're using focus points?

Also, for the pictures with EXIF data available, it looks like you dof is too deep. In 1 and 4 shoot wide open, not f/5.6 and f/7.1. 5 and 7 should have been fine at f/4, maybe go to f/5 to be safe but no need to go all the way down to f/7.1. In general, I never shoot deeper than f/5.6 but it's needed in some situations like #6 where you're spot on at f/6.3.

Were you shooting in auto or a semi-auto mode with auto ISO? The exposure settings look odd to me. There are some shots where you are at higher ISO settings (250, 320, etc.) when you would have really benefited from a larger aperture. If you're using the 24-105, I would have been wide open on 1, 2, 4, 5, and 7. On the others I would have been no more than 5.6. The focus and white balance is also off in some.
